Output 01f289f8a65da94dff5a5c37924a1b9da47fea2af7ed4c802abd3157aa4a546c:51

value
3156515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fdc2e494ad45a532224131c587e28bbeac63410 OP_EQUAL
address
3645SzPsSBt9X6vD1H7fu2mRwNndQMVcRv
transaction
01f289f8a65da94dff5a5c37924a1b9da47fea2af7ed4c802abd3157aa4a546c